Susan Diane (Hast) Ullrich was a loving mother, wife, friend, and a faithful servant of God. Known for her kindness, generosity, and positive outlook on life, Sue joins her heavenly Father to share her faith in heaven. Susan Diane Ullrich, 68, of Gillette, Wyoming passed away peacefully on Monday, March 11, 2024, surrounded by family. Susan was born in Iowa on June 20, 1955, to Vernon and Delores Hast. She was raised and attended high school and college in Iowa before moving to Wyoming in 1980. Sue graciously worked in healthcare for 40 years before retiring in 2020. Her years working at Campbell County Hospital were spent caring for patients as an emergency room nurse and later as a patient advocate in the management department of the hospital. She adored her career, and it was never work for her as caring for people was truly her calling. Susan met the love of her life, John Ullrich, and they built a beautiful life together. They were married on August 21, 1980, and spent 43 years raising a family, traveling, camping, site-seeing, enjoying grandchildren, and growing in their faith together. John and Susan Ullrich have two sons who brought joy to their lives. As young boys, Nicholas and Matthew were adventurous and active, always keeping mom and dad on their toes.
